Spisu treści:

Co to jest kompilator C?
Co to jest kompilator C?

Wideo: Co to jest kompilator C?

Wideo: Co to jest kompilator C?
Wideo: Kurs C# dla Początkujących: Czym jest kompilator, budowanie i jak skopiować gotowy program? [#002] 2024, Listopad
Anonim

A kompilator to specjalny program, który przetwarza instrukcje napisane w określonym języku programowania i przekształca je w język maszynowy lub „kod”, z którego korzysta procesor komputera. Zazwyczaj programista pisze instrukcje językowe w języku, takim jak Pascal lub C jeden wiersz na raz za pomocą edytora.

Tak więc, czym jest kompilator języka C?

ten kompilator C jest kompilator to się kompiluje Język C kod. Żaden kod nie może zostać wykonany, ponieważ go piszesz, ponieważ nawet komputer programowanie nie rozumie Języki ??Jak na przykład C . Więc potrzebujemy tylko agenta jaka program który pobiera nasze dane wejściowe i konwertuje je na OSExecution (jak w domu w systemie Windows).

Podobnie, czym jest kompilator i interpreter w C? W przeciwieństwie do kompilator , jakiś interpretator to program, który imituje wykonywanie programów napisanych w języku źródłowym. Kolejna różnica między Kompilator i tłumacz czy to Kompilator z drugiej strony konwertuje cały program za jednym razem Interpretator konwertuje program, biorąc pojedynczą linię na raz.

Jak więc kompiluje się program w C?

KOMPILERY, ASSEMBLERS i ŁĄCZNIKI Wstępne przetwarzanie jest pierwszym etapem każdego Kompilacja . Przetwarza pliki include, warunkowe kompilacja instrukcje i makra. Kompilacja to drugie przejście. Pobiera dane wyjściowe preprocesora oraz kod źródłowy i generuje kod źródłowy asemblera.

Jaki jest najlepszy kompilator dla C?

5 najlepszych IDE C/C++ z kompilatorami dla Windows, Linux i MAC

  • 01] Bloki kodu. Bloki kodu to najlżejsze i najlepsze C/C++IDE spośród dostępnych obecnie opcji.
  • 02] Microsoft Visual Studio C++
  • 03] Eclipse IDE dla programistów C/C++.
  • 04] NetBeans IDE dla programistów C/C++.
  • 05] IDE dla deweloperów C++.

Zalecana: